- 博客(17)
- 收藏
- 关注
C#Mdi编程中分割主窗体
1.添加SplitContainer控件放置到主窗体中。右边可以的Panel中可以添加按钮或是树形控件。 2.将子窗体添加到右边的面板中。代码如下FrmAddOrder frmChild = new FrmAddOrder(); frmChild .MdiParent = this; this.splitContainer1.Panel2.Controls.Add(frmChild ); ...
2011-09-24 02:28:06 241
原创 用DataSet操作XML
using System;using System.Data;using System.Configuration;using System.Web;using System.Web.Security;using System.Web.UI;using System.Web.UI.WebControls;using System.Web.UI.WebControls.WebParts;usin...
2011-09-23 13:11:32 107
原创 c# 获取相对路径
一、获取当前文件的路径1. System.Diagnostics.Process.GetCurrentProcess().MainModule.FileName 获取模块的完整路径,包括文件名。2. System.Environment.CurrentDirectory 获取和设置当前目录(该进程从中启动的目录)的完全限定目录。3. System.IO.Direct...
2011-09-23 13:06:20 221
原创 C++中的设计模式
(Strategy策略模式) (Proxy代理模式) (Singleton单例模式) (Multition多例模式) (Factory Method工厂方法模式) (Facade门面模式) (AbstractFactory抽象工厂模式) (Adapter适配器模式) (Template Method模板方法模式) (Builder建造者模式) (Bridge桥梁模式) (...
2011-08-13 00:50:23 128
原创 C++面试题(一)
1.介绍一下STL,详细说明STL如何实现vector。 Answer: STL (标准模版库,Standard Template Library)它由容器算法迭代器组成。 STL有以下的一些优点: 可以方便容易地实现搜索数据或对数据排序等一系列的算法; 调试程序时更加安全和方便; 即使是人们用STL在UNIX平台下写的代码你也可以...
2011-08-13 00:42:58 159
原创 C++ 开发中内存分配及堆和栈的区别
在C++中,内存分成5个区,他们分别是堆、栈、自由存储区、全局/静态存储区和常量存储区。 栈,就是那些由编译器在需要的时候分配,在不需要的时候自动清楚的变量的存储区。里面的变量通常是局部变量、函数参数等。 堆,就是那些由new分配的内存块,他们的释放编译器不去管,由我们的应用程序去控制,一般一个new就要对应一个delete。如果程序员没有释放掉,那么在程序结束后,操作系统会自动回收。 ...
2011-08-12 00:51:41 117
原创 游戏中的固定参数
1.Manangers类 int Game_State;标识游戏状态。 int PAUSE;标识游戏是否停止。 int PlaerAc;表示当前机器上运行这个游戏的玩家是第几号玩家。 DoMsg(...)一般有3~5个参数,游戏界面和核心交互的借口。 Updata(...)表示数据的更新。 2控制网络数据的类 OnSorc(): 建立网络连接 OnSet(): ...
2011-08-05 16:26:40 157
原创 基于.NET Remoting的三层分布式应用程序实现
摘要:文中主要探讨基于三层分布式结构来开发数据库应用程序的具体过程和方法。首先,介绍三层分布式结构的体系结构和工作原理;然后介绍.NET Remoting远程处理框架和ADO.NET数据访问技术。最后通过一个简单分布式应用程序实例进一步阐述,说明三层分布式结构可以大大提高分布式应用程序的运行效率和安全性。 关键词:.NET Remoting;分布式应用程序;VB.NET Realization...
2011-04-09 19:07:16 392
原创 菜单设置
//GetMenu()->GetSubMenu(0)->CheckMenuItem(0,MF_BYPOSITION |MF_CHECKED);//GetMenu()->GetSubMenu(0)->CheckMenuItem(ID_FILE_OPEN,MF_BYCOMMAND |MF_CHECKED);//GetMenu()->GetSubMenu(0)->S...
2011-03-13 01:02:57 135
原创 A folder failed to be renamed or moved--Android 配置问题
1, 复制 tools目录,粘贴到android-sdk-windows下面改名为tools-copy ,此时在android-sdk-windows 目录下有两个目录 tools 和 tools-copy2, 在tools-copy目录运行 android.bat ,这样就可以正常 update all 了3,之后,关闭 sdk, 4, 在 android-sdk-windows 目录运行 ...
2011-03-11 09:40:14 133
原创 c#美味: 微软图表控件MSChart安装部署
题记:微软在2008年就推出一款图形控件,用来弥补VS2008中对图表功能的不足。 MSChart的安装 微软发布的这款控件是需要单独安装的,而且只能用于.Net 3.5以上。VS2005、VS2008自身并没有打这款控件,包括VS2008的SP1补丁都没有,不过S2010已经自带了这款控件。另外需要注意VS2005是不能使用这款控件的。 下面下几个安装包: 1.MSC...
2010-12-01 10:47:00 139
原创 GridView显示问题一表存储表头一表存储列值
new 一个DataTable,把两表的中数据合并,放到datatable中。 string sql = "select * from MZ_FPXM"; SqlDataReader sdr = null; SqlDataReader sdr2 = null; DataTable dt = new DataTable...
2010-11-30 18:21:41 116
原创 c#.net中两列并排
显示效果: 使用的方法是在DataList中嵌套表格. 主要的代码为: asp:DataList ID="LisDetail" runat="server" RepeatColumns="2" Width="70%" CssClass="Ntable" BorderWidth="1px" BorderStyle="None"
2010-11-09 08:57:42 215
原创 阅读前人的帖子,站在巨人的肩上,中国程序员的心路追寻
javaeye和csdn上有很多牛和不牛的人分享自己的想法,我也总是喜欢把很老的帖子翻出来反复的读,喜欢对比历史和现在的状况, 站在前人和巨人的肩上,让自己少走N多的弯路。尤其是对新入职场不久的人来说特别重要,看清时代和行业对以后的人生轨迹有很重要的作用。比如这些现 在常常讨论的问题:程序员在中国没前途,程序员在国内不被重视,干程序在国内没出息,是否当年也像现在一样...
2010-10-08 18:38:41 146
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人